In pictures: Wildfires rage across France and Spain

More than 200,000 people have been evacuated from their homes in France and Spain as wildfires, fueled by climate change driven heatwaves, continue to tear through southwest Europe.

French authorities ordered the complete evacuation of the Cap Ferret peninsula on Friday, launching boats to help rescue people from the popular tourist destination.

Thick plumes of wildfire smoke also darkened the sky above Spain on Friday as the country’s government declared a national emergency.

Europe deals with wildfires every summer. But this year the continent has seen far more land burnt than the annual average for the same period, according to data from the European Forest Fire Information System (EFFIS).
